Myanmar to explore new markets for rice export
Source: Xinhua   2016-09-05 18:02:57

YANGON, Sept. 5 (Xinhua) -- Myanmar is exploring new markets to boost the country's rice export through normal trade, official media reported on Monday.

The Ministry of Commerce, in cooperation with the Rice Federation (MRF), is seeking to penetrate the markets of the Philippines, Indonesia, Malaysia, Japan, European and African countries.

Moreover, the commerce authorities have also been cooperating with China to raise the export quota of rice.

Meanwhile, Myanmar is trying to extend the period as demanded in a memorandum of understanding reached during the previous government for exporting 300,000 tons of rice to Indonesia.

According to statistics, Myanmar's total rice export value reached 400,000 U.S. dollars during the first four months of 2016-2017 fiscal year. Of the rice export, 80 percent went to China, mostly through border trade.
